Key Features

  • Contains 20 high-quality hibiscus seeds.
  • Grows 3–6 ft tall with stunning 8–12" wide blooms.
  • Hardy perennial for USDA zones 5–10 outdoor gardens.
  • Thrives in full sun to partial shade, prefers moist, well-drained soil.
  • Germination rate approx. 50–70% with seed scarification.
  • Lightweight seeds (~1g), easy to start indoors or outdoors.

Questions & Answers:

Q1: Are these double hibiscus seeds?

 A1: They may produce large blooms with some semi-double flowers.

Q2: Can I start seeds indoors?

 A2: Yes, start indoors 6–8 weeks before the last frost for best results.

 Q3: Are they hardy hibiscus flower seeds?

 A3: Yes, hardy in zones 5–10 and tolerates light frosts.

Q4: How long is germination?

A4: Usually 2–8 weeks with soaking and scarification.

 Q5: Will flowers mix yellow and pink?

A5: Yes, blooms blend yellow and pink hues beautifully.

 Q6: Can I grow them in pots?

 A6: Absolutely, they thrive in well-drained pots and planters.

 Q7: Do these attract pollinators?

A7: Yes, they draw butterflies, hummingbirds, and bees naturally.
